News Topical, Digital Desk : A grand flag-hoisting ceremony will be held at the main peak of the Shri Ram Janmabhoomi Temple in Ayodhya on November 25. Champat Rai, general secretary of the Shri Ram Janmabhoomi Teerth Kshetra Trust, stated that this flag-hoisting signifies the completion of the temple's construction.

According to Champat Rai, the main spire of the temple's sanctum sanctorum is 160 feet high. Including the tall flagpole atop it, the flag will be hoisted at a height of approximately 191 feet above the ground. He explained that the flagpole has already been installed and the flag will be hoisted manually.

The form and spiritual significance of the flag

The Trust's general secretary stated that the flag will be saffron in color and bear the symbol of the sun. In the center of the sun will be inscribed "Om," the first utterance of the divine word. The flag will also feature a depiction of the Kovidar tree, mentioned in the Valmiki Ramayana and considered a symbol of the royal dynasty of Ayodhya.

Champat Rai said that the flag represents the concept of Ramrajya, and the saffron color symbolizes sacrifice and devotion to religion. He described the flag hoisting as a symbol of the nation's sovereignty and a very important religious and cultural moment.

Invitations sent to 6000 people

A total of 6,000 people have been invited to the event. Of these, 3,000 will be from Ayodhya, while the remaining invitees will include people from Bundelkhand, Etawah, Farrukhabad, Sitapur, Hardoi, Lakhimpur, Gonda, Balrampur, Bahraich, and Shravasti. The list was prepared by local activists, and only a limited number of outsiders have been invited.

Champat Rai said that the true joy of the flag hoisting can only be experienced by being present at the moment. It should be noted that Prime Minister Narendra Modi will hoist the flag at the Ram Temple on November 25th . During this visit, PM Modi will be in Ayodhya for four hours.
